12 The Colorist | MARCH/APRIL 2017 | thecoloristmag.com ar power t's not every day that you get a glimpse at what life is truly like working as one of Hollywood's most in-demand colorists, whose A-list clients include Jennifer Lopez, Emma Stone, Khloé Kardashian and Drew Barrymore, to name a few. Attending Tracey Cunningham's Celeb Inspiration Across Generations class during the recent Redken Symposium 2017 in Las Vegas, however, and speaking with her afterward, really made me aware of just how hard this Hollywood heavy-hitter works, and how much she loves what she does. I learned, for example, that Cunningham sees a whopping 40 clients a day—both at the salon and during private house calls (like Mariah Carey)—relies on four assistants to help things run smoothly and often works as late as 10 p.m. In her role as Redken creative consultant for color, Cunningham also travels the globe, sharing her tips, techniques and career experiences with other beauty pros. Her personal advice for ensuring client satisfaction? " e best way for a home run is asking for a photograph," Cunningham said. "Try to do exactly what that picture looks like. You need to give people what they want and that's how they're going to come back to you." Find more celebrity color inspiration in this issue, our Hollywood edition.
